Free & Open Source — GPL v3

LaunchCodes

Claude Code is powerful. Managing it shouldn't be a nightmare. LaunchCodes is the encrypted project, session, and credential manager that makes Claude Code actually manageable.

LaunchCodes Dashboard — project management, session tracking, and launch options

Everything You Need in One Place

Stop juggling terminal flags, session files, and scattered credentials.

Project Management

Register any Claude Code project folder and access it instantly. Star favorites, search, sort, and switch between projects in seconds.

Smart Launch

Start new Claude Code sessions with custom configurations. Set your model, max turns, initial prompt, and permissions — all before launch.

Session Tracking

Automatically detect and track sessions. Resume previous conversations, monitor session health, and never lose context again.

Secure Credential Vault

Store bookmarks, usernames, and passwords alongside each project. Masked by default with reveal and copy controls. Encrypted at rest.

Project Notes

Each project has its own scratchpad. Jot down context, reminders, or instructions for your next session. Notes auto-save as you type.

AES-256 Encryption

PIN-based locking with AES-256-GCM and Argon2 key derivation. Auto-lock on idle. Your data stays protected and never leaves your machine.

See It in Action

A clean, focused interface built for developers who use Claude Code every day.

LaunchCodes — Sessions tab with launch options and session tracking Sessions & Launch
LaunchCodes — Per-project notes scratchpad Project Notes
LaunchCodes — Credential vault with masked passwords Credential Vault
LaunchCodes — PIN lock screen PIN Lock
LaunchCodes — Settings with PIN, auto-lock, and backup options Settings
LaunchCodes — Built-in guided tour for new users Guided Tour

Up and Running in Under a Minute

Four steps from install to launch.

1

Set Your PIN

Lock it down from the start. Your PIN encrypts all project data, credentials, and notes with AES-256-GCM.

2

Add Your Project

Point LaunchCodes at any folder where you use Claude Code. Add a description, star it as a favorite, and you're set.

3

Configure & Launch

Choose your model — Opus, Sonnet, or Haiku. Set max turns, write an initial prompt, toggle permissions. Hit launch.

4

Track & Resume

Sessions are tracked automatically. Resume any previous session with one click. Store credentials and notes alongside each project.

Encrypted Start to Finish

Your passwords, API keys, and session context deserve real protection — not a plaintext JSON file.

AES-256-GCM encryption at rest — every field, every project, every password
Argon2 key derivation — resistant to brute force and GPU attacks
PIN-based locking with rate limiting (5 attempts, then 30-second lockout)
Configurable auto-lock on PC idle (1 min to 1 hour)
All data stored locally — never transmitted, never phoned home
Zero analytics. Zero telemetry. Zero cloud dependency.

Built for Performance

Modern stack, native speed, tiny footprint.

Framework Tauri v2
Frontend Svelte 5 + Tailwind CSS v4
Backend Rust
Encryption AES-256-GCM + Argon2
Installer NSIS (Windows)
Package Single .exe, ~2.5 MB

Frequently Asked Questions

Everything you need to know about LaunchCodes.

Does LaunchCodes require an internet connection?

No. Everything runs locally on your machine. No cloud, no accounts.

Where is my data stored?

%APPDATA%\LaunchCodes\data.json — it persists across app updates and reinstalls.

What happens if I forget my PIN?

Your data is encrypted with your PIN. Without it, the data cannot be decrypted. Keep a backup of your PIN in a safe place.

Can I use LaunchCodes without a PIN?

Yes. The PIN and encryption are optional. Without a PIN, data is stored as plain JSON.

Does LaunchCodes modify my project files?

No. It only reads the .claude/ directory to discover sessions. It never writes to your project folders.

Is it free?

Yes. LaunchCodes is free to use and open source under the GPL v3 license. If you find it useful, you can support development via donations.

Download LaunchCodes

Stop wrestling with the terminal. Start launching.

Download v1.2 for Windows

Requirements: Windows 10 or later (64-bit)
No admin rights required — installs to user profile
Claude Code CLI must be installed separately

Support LaunchCodes

LaunchCodes is free and always will be. If it saves you time and you'd like to support continued development, you can buy us a coffee. No pressure — no nagging, no pop-ups, no guilt trips.

Buy Me a Coffee

Need Custom Software?

LaunchCodes is a free tool built by Beckham Enterprises. We also build custom websites, web apps, and software for businesses.

Learn About Our Services